Minnesota Wild vs Pittsburgh Penguins Betting Picks & Prediction

The Pittsburgh Penguins (13-13-3), seventh in the NHL standings for the Metropolitan Division, hope to get back on a track after an embarrassing 7-0 loss to the Toronto Maple Leafs on Saturday. Pittsburgh hosts the Minnesota Wild (12-12-4), seventh in the Central Division, in one of five NHL matchups on the NHL schedule today. It’s the first meeting between the two teams this season.

Marc-Andre Fleury (3.29 GAA, .886 save percentage) is expected to get the start against his former team for the Wild, while Tristan Jarry (2.61 GAA, .913 save percentage) is the projected starter for the Pittsburgh Penguins game. Minnesota Wild vs. Pittsburgh Penguins Analysis

Minnesota Wild Performance Recap and Analysis

The Minnesota Wild scores have been fairly positive as of late as the team is 7-3-0 in its last 10 games and have won three in a row, allowing just three goals in those games. They’ve improved to T17th in NHL stats for goals allowed (3.18) during that time. They’re 22nd in goals per game (2.96). Minnesota is 5-8-2 on the road.

Mats Zuccarello leads the team in NHL player stats with 28 points (6 goals, 22 assists) and Kirill Kaprizov is second with 24 points (8 goals, 16 assists). Matt Boldy, who has 17 points (8 goals, 9 assists), has six goals in his last seven games and is among the NHL picks today to find the scoresheet for an anytime goal against the Pens.

Pittsburgh Penguins Performance Recap and Analysis

Pittsburgh’s offense has been sputtering as of late as they were shutout against the Maple Leafs and are now 25th in goals (2.83), despite being fifth in shots (33.3). That leaves them with the second-worst shooting percentage in the league (8.5) – they had 39 shots against the Maple Leafs, few of which were high-danger opportunities. Pittsburgh is ninth in goals allowed (2.76). They’re 6-6-1 at home.

The Pittsburgh Penguins have scored just 10 goals in their last six games and are 4-3-3 in their last 10 games. Jake Guentzel leads the team in NHL player stats with 32 points (13 goals, 19 assists). Sidney Crosby and Evgeni Malkin are second and third with 31 points (17 goals, 14 assists) and 24 points (10 goals, 14 assists), respectively.
